Bermuda Championship Local Qualifier Announced

IslandStats.com
The Bermuda Golf Association (BGA), Bermuda Professional Golfers’ Association (BPGA), and tournament officials confirmed the www.islandstats.com story announcing the Local Qualifier for this year’s Bermuda Championship will be played Tuesday, October 12th and Wednesday, October 13th at Port Royal Golf Course.

Four Bermudian golfers will be offered qualifying spots to compete in the island’s third PGA TOUR event, October 25th to October 31st, also at Port Royal.

The 36-hole individual stroke-play event is open to local Bermudian professional and amateur players.

“We are ecstatic that once again the BGA and BPGA have secured the right to host a local qualifier that will enable four golfers in Bermuda to fulfill their dreams and participate in a PGA TOUR event,” said BGA President Craig Brown.

During the 2020 Qualifier at Port Royal Golf Course, Camiko Smith’s commanding play earned him the top stop, winning by 5 strokes at 1-under par 141. With a number of players in close contention until the final hole, Michael Sims and Anthony Phipps claimed their spot in the field in the 2020 Bermuda Championship by tying for second at 4-over 146. For the second year in a row Sims claimed the low Bermudian medal at the Bermuda Championship.

Entries are open to professional golfers, amateur golfers, and applicants for reinstatement. To be eligible to compete in the Local Qualifier, participants must meet the following criteria:

1. Players must possess Bermudian status
2. Players must be in good standing with the BGA and BPGA and not subject to any disciplinary process or sanction of either association
3. Amateurs must have an up-to-date Handicap Index, or equivalent handicap issued by an international body of golf, not exceeding 1.4 under the USGA Handicap System

Note: A player’s current eight counting handicap scores cannot include scores from before October 1st, 2020.

Full details of eligibility requirements, accommodation, and Conditions of Competition related to conducting the tournament under COVID-19 requirements will be available at the time of registration. Entries officially open today Tuesday, September 7th. The tournament committee recognizes the current economic impact and has reduced the Qualifier’s entry fee to $125 for all competitors.
